Vienna, VA
5h 6m233.3 mi one way
This 5.1-hour drive to Vienna spans 233.3 miles, mainly on highways with a drive score of 9. It's one of the most extensive options, boasting access to Shenandoah National Park, Appomattox Court House National Historical Park, and Booker T Washington National Monument.
Falls Church, VA
5h 11m245.4 mi one way
At 5.2 hours and 245.4 miles, this drive to Falls Church mirrors the Arlington route in length and drive score (9), utilizing mixed highway and surface roads. It also provides access to Petersburg National Battlefield, Potomac Heritage National Scenic Trail, and Appomattox Court House National Historical Park.
